    Survival Guide for the Social PhobicThis comprehensive course provides practical strategies and evidence-based techniques for individuals struggling with social anxiety and social phobia. Designed for those who experience intense fear or discomfort in social situations, this program offers a roadmap to building confidence and developing essential social skills.Participants will learn to identify triggers, understand the psychology behind social anxiety, and master proven coping mechanisms including cognitive restructuring, gradual exposure techniques, and mindfulness practices. The course covers real-world scenarios such as public speaking, networking events, job interviews, and everyday social interactions.Through interactive exercises, role-playing activities, and personalized action plans, students will develop practical tools to manage anxiety symptoms, challenge negative thought patterns, and build authentic connections with others. The curriculum emphasizes self-compassion while providing structured approaches to step outside comfort zones safely and progressively.This course combines therapeutic principles with actionable strategies. Students will gain understanding of when to seek additional professional support and learn to distinguish between healthy caution and limiting anxiety.Whether you're looking to advance professionally, deepen relationships, or simply feel more comfortable in social settings, this course provides the foundation for lasting change and improved quality of life.This curriculum covers the essential components typically taught in courses addressing social anxiety. The modules progress logically from understanding the condition to building practical skills and maintaining long-term progress. Each module combines theoretical knowledge with hands-on exercises and real-world applications, providing participants with both the understanding and tools needed to manage social anxiety effectively.
